Are Hallmark eCards Free? Understanding Your Options

You're looking to send an eCard, and the name Hallmark naturally comes to mind. It's synonymous with greeting cards, after all. But when it comes to digital greetings, is the Hallmark experience free, or do you need to open your wallet? Let's break down the options for Hallmark eCards and explore other excellent choices for sending digital greetings, including some that let multiple people sign one card.

First, the direct answer: Hallmark does offer some free eCard options. If you're a member of their free Crown Rewards program, you can send one free eCard per month. For unlimited sends, however, you'll need to subscribe to Hallmark+, which costs $7.99 per month or $79.99 per year. Hallmark's genuine strengths lie in its powerful brand recognition and its convenient paper-card mail service, a great option if you prefer a tangible card but want the ease of ordering online.

What Do You Get with Free Hallmark eCards?

With the free Crown Rewards membership, you can access a selection of Hallmark eCards. While the Hallmark brand is strong, their digital cards generally don't feature opening animations. The service also doesn't publicly document features like scheduling future sends or tracking when your recipient opens the card. If you're planning a group gift or message, it's also important to note that Hallmark eCards do not support multiple people signing a single card.

Exploring Other Popular eCard Services

Beyond Hallmark, a wide array of eCard services offer different features, pricing models, and card styles. Here's a look at some of the most prominent players and what they bring to the table:

Jacquie Lawson: Artful Animation and Music

If you prioritize artistic quality and a truly immersive experience, Jacquie Lawson stands out. Their genuine strength lies in their hand-drawn animated card "films," which are roughly a minute long and feature commissioned music. These are genuinely artful and offer a unique, high-quality viewing experience. A subscription costs $36 per year (or $8 per month) and provides unlimited sends. Jacquie Lawson does not offer a free tier on the web. While their classic cards don't support font, color, or photo customization, their newer Postbox line allows for up to six photos or one video. Some customers have reported concerns about auto-renewal practices. Like Hallmark, Jacquie Lawson does not offer group signing.

Blue Mountain and American Greetings: Vast Card Catalogs

Owned by the same company, Blue Mountain and American Greetings each boast enormous catalogs with over 4,000 cards. Their genuine strength is the sheer volume of choices available. Both services are priced at $7.99 per month, $35.99 per year, or $49.99 for two years. They offer a 7-day free trial and a limited selection of free cards. Their Creatacard maker allows you to include up to six photos or one video, add typed or drawn signatures, and even print cards at home. However, they do not provide open/view notifications to senders, and neither service supports group signing.

Evite, Punchbowl, and Paperless Post: Event-Focused and Coin-Based Options

Evite, widely known for event invitations, also offers cards. Their cards are priced at $1.99 per recipient, or you can opt for a $49.99 per year cards subscription. Punchbowl provides subscription tiers ranging from $2.99 per month (allowing 10 cards per month) up to $5.99 per month (for 500 cards per month). Paperless Post operates on a "Coins" system, where you pay per recipient. Coin packs start at $12 for 25 coins. These services offer various styles and approaches to digital greetings, often with a focus on event coordination or more formal digital stationery.

The Rise of Group-Signing Cards

Sometimes, one signature isn't enough. For retirements, farewells, birthdays, or thank-you notes from a team, a group-signed card makes a much bigger impact. Several services specialize in this, allowing multiple people to add messages to a single card or board. These include established platforms like GroupGreeting, Kudoboard, Thankbox, and SendWishOnline. They provide a collaborative space for colleagues, friends, or family members to contribute their personal messages, creating a collective keepsake. While their specific pricing and features vary, they are legitimate and popular choices for group greetings.
